Back to top

Autore Topic: componente per gestire eventi  (Letto 73694 volte)

Offline fsxmission

  • Esploratore
  • **
  • Post: 83
    • Mostra profilo
Re:componente per gestire eventi
« Risposta #20 il: 19 Apr 2011, 21:28:54 »
Dopo l'installazione ho provato il componente ma c'è un errore:

se si inseriscono più di un evento sul calendario ti segna sempre l'ultimo (in ordine di data). Ho provato a disabilitare l'ultimo ma rimane sempre attivo nel front end.

PS Bellino il modulo eventi, complimenti.
Avvisami appena correi l'errore.

PS E' possibile implentare il programma anche agli utenti registrati del proprio sito ? Magari con la possibilità di accodarsi all'evento o di crearne uno nuovo


Offline jonxduo

  • Appassionato
  • ***
  • Post: 430
    • Mostra profilo
Re:componente per gestire eventi
« Risposta #21 il: 20 Apr 2011, 21:57:53 »
ciao, grazie della segnalazione...
purtroppo in ufficio mi è arrivato un lavoro grosso... per cui ci vorrà un pò per correggere i bug...
ti terrò informato...

la possibilità di far iscrivere gli utenti agli eventi è in programma...
la possibilità di farne creare di nuovi ancora no, ma solo perchè non ho potuto studiarmi il sistema dei permessi di joomla 1.6

ti terrò informato

Offline jonxduo

  • Appassionato
  • ***
  • Post: 430
    • Mostra profilo
FINALMENTE MI RIMETTO A LAVORO
« Risposta #22 il: 28 Apr 2011, 16:25:58 »
bene finalmente posso rimettermi a lavoro sul componente, anche se con meno libertà di prima...

ecco i lavori in corso:

- iscrizione degli utenti agli eventi
- correzione bug (allucinanti) nella versione 0.1.2
- divisione tra la pagina componente ed il calendario (LA NOVITA' PIU' IMPORTANTE) il calendario non sarà più integratoto nel nostro componente, sarà tramutato in un modulo a parte, così da poter essere gestito a piacimento, potrà essere inserito in una pagina da solo ecc... :) davvero una grande svolta.

in programma ci sono anche:
- inserimento eventi da parte di utenti
- implementazione del modulo che stampa l'alteprima :) (che pare abbia avuto successo)

non ho molto tempo a disposizione ultimamente, quindi i progressi saranno molto lenti... vi chiedo di pazientare, e grazie per le notevoli segnalazioni ;P

Offline jonxduo

  • Appassionato
  • ***
  • Post: 430
    • Mostra profilo
Re:componente per gestire eventi
« Risposta #23 il: 28 Apr 2011, 18:14:32 »
AGGIORNAMENTO:
- iscrizione utenti COMPLETATA
- creazione modulo calendario STEP1 (eliminazione calendario da componente ordinario)

Offline jonxduo

  • Appassionato
  • ***
  • Post: 430
    • Mostra profilo
Re:componente per gestire eventi
« Risposta #24 il: 29 Apr 2011, 12:59:25 »
Aggiornamenti:

Ho completamente riscritto la parte front, sia del componente che del nuovo modulo "xcalendar", ora mi appresto a mettere mano alla parte amministrativa, anch'essa da riscrivere.

i cambiamenti sostanziali sono stati i seguenti:
- divisione tra il componente ed il calendario
- creazione modulo per il calendario
- navigazione calendario mediante POST (si stacca quindi da quella della pagina e diventa indipendente)
- implementazione pagina elenco eventi
- possibilità di scegliere il periodo da far abbracciare all'elenco eventi (prima era possibile visualizzare solo gli eventi del giorno corrente, ora è possibile, da lato amministrativo, scegliere se visualizzare gli eventi solo del giorno corrente, o a 5,10,20 giorni da oggi)
- iscrizione degli utenti all'evento

Tali cambiamenti sostanziali, e la completa riscrittura del codice, ci obbligano a dar vita ad una versione completamente nuova, per cui la prossima versione non sarà più la 0.1.3, bensì la 0.2

Offline jonxduo

  • Appassionato
  • ***
  • Post: 430
    • Mostra profilo
Re:componente per gestire eventi
« Risposta #25 il: 29 Apr 2011, 14:48:53 »
Voglio mostrare ai pochi di voi che si sono appassionati al progetto... la prima immagine della versione 0.2 :) in cui si intravedono alcune novità...

considerate che è ancora completamente privo di css

Offline jonxduo

  • Appassionato
  • ***
  • Post: 430
    • Mostra profilo
Re:componente per gestire eventi
« Risposta #26 il: 02 Mag 2011, 14:58:06 »
Eccoci, la tabella di marcia è stata rispettata fina ad ora, ecco la situazione:

Sito:
 view:
  com_xcal
   - view "lista eventi" Completata
   - view "evento" Completata
   - view "agenda" Completata
  mod_xcalendar
   - calendario navigabile Completato
 funzioni:
  - autoiscrizione degli utenti agli eventi Completata
  - condivisione sui socialnetwork Completata

Amministrazione:
 menu: nella schermata del menu se si sceglie la view "lista degli articoli" sarà possibile decidere il 
            numero di giorni (a partire da oggi) dei quali è possibile vedere gli eventi.
 
 evento: avrà le solite impostazioni delle versioni precedenti.

Al momento resta ben poco da fare, ossia il completamento dei file di lingua (italiano ed inglese), e la stesura dell'installer, con conseguente preparazione del pacchetto di installazione.

Quindi, da questo momento, chi è nuovamente interessato a testare il componente può contattarmi qui o su MP, la versione 0.2 uscira entro questa settimana (se tutto va bene).
« Ultima modifica: 02 Mag 2011, 15:05:17 da jonxduo »

Offline fsxmission

  • Esploratore
  • **
  • Post: 83
    • Mostra profilo
Re:componente per gestire eventi
« Risposta #27 il: 03 Mag 2011, 21:07:01 »
Grande  ;D
stò sviluppando un sito la cui agenda calendario è uno dei perni principale.
Leggendo il pm e lo stato di avanzamento dei lavori ti faccio i miei più vivi complimenti  ;)
Aspetto con ansia la nuova versione

Offline jonxduo

  • Appassionato
  • ***
  • Post: 430
    • Mostra profilo
Re:componente per gestire eventi
« Risposta #28 il: 04 Mag 2011, 12:54:10 »
beh è tutto pronto, l'unica cosa non riesco ancora a creare un unico pacchetto di installazione x componente e modulo... se non riesco entro un paio di giorni ti mando i pacchetti separati.
« Ultima modifica: 04 Mag 2011, 14:07:20 da jonxduo »

Offline korben

  • Nuovo arrivato
  • *
  • Post: 27
  • Sesso: Maschio
    • Mostra profilo
Re:componente per gestire eventi
« Risposta #29 il: 04 Mag 2011, 15:27:43 »
Jonxduo ha fatto un splendido lavoro!
Non vedo l'ora di testare la nuova versione!  8)

Offline jonxduo

  • Appassionato
  • ***
  • Post: 430
    • Mostra profilo
Re:componente per gestire eventi
« Risposta #30 il: 04 Mag 2011, 16:42:07 »
ho terminato anche il pacchetto di installazione... faccio gli ultimi test e vi invio il tutto :) ragazzi sono quasi emozionato...

l'unica cosa che mi spiace dire è che non ho avuto il tempo di implementare il fighissimo modulo per le anteprime in home... lo farò nei prox giorni...

Offline jonxduo

  • Appassionato
  • ***
  • Post: 430
    • Mostra profilo
Re:componente per gestire eventi
« Risposta #31 il: 04 Mag 2011, 16:58:45 »
vi ho inviato il componente :) spero di aver pensato a tutto questa volta :) non vedo l'ora di avere i primi riscontri.. vi aspetto ragazzi :) intanto inizio qulche test intensivo anche io ;P

Offline fsxmission

  • Esploratore
  • **
  • Post: 83
    • Mostra profilo
Re:componente per gestire eventi
« Risposta #32 il: 04 Mag 2011, 20:28:34 »
Jonxduo, purtroppo non ho modo di testarlo perchè durante l'installazione si generano due righe di errore e quindi non si installa  :'(

per info mi restituisce questo
Codice: [Seleziona]
JInstaller: :Install: Errore SQL DB function fallita con errore numero 1142
CREATE command denied to user 'mioaccount'@'localhost' for table 'jos_xcal' SQL=CREATE TABLE `testaggio`.`jos_xcal` ( `id` INT( 11 ) NOT NULL AUTO_INCREMENT , `title` VARCHAR( 255 ) NOT NULL , `alias` VARCHAR( 255 ) NOT NULL , `catid` INT( 11 ) NOT NULL DEFAULT '0' , `params` TEXT NOT NULL , `published` INT( 1 ) NOT NULL DEFAULT '1' , `image` TEXT NOT NULL , `file` TEXT NOT NULL , `dataini` DATE NOT NULL , `datafin` DATE NOT NULL , `luogo` TEXT NOT NULL , `coord` TEXT NOT NULL , `desc` TEXT NOT NULL , `user` TEXT NOT NULL , PRIMARY KEY ( `id` ) ) ENGINE=InnoDB AUTO_INCREMENT=0 DEFAULT CHARSET=utf8;
SQL =
CREATE TABLE `testaggio`.`jos_xcal` (
`id` INT( 11 ) NOT NULL AUTO_INCREMENT ,
`title` VARCHAR( 255 ) NOT NULL ,
`alias` VARCHAR( 255 ) NOT NULL ,
`catid` INT( 11 ) NOT NULL DEFAULT '0'  ,
`params` TEXT NOT NULL ,
`published` INT( 1 ) NOT NULL DEFAULT '1' ,
`image` TEXT NOT NULL ,
`file` TEXT NOT NULL ,
`dataini` DATE NOT NULL ,
`datafin` DATE NOT NULL ,
`luogo` TEXT NOT NULL ,
`coord` TEXT NOT NULL ,
`desc` TEXT NOT NULL ,
`user` TEXT NOT NULL ,
PRIMARY KEY ( `id` )
) ENGINE=MyISAM AUTO_INCREMENT=0 DEFAULT CHARSET=utf8;
Installazione componente: file errore SQL DB function fallita con errore numero 1142
CREATE command denied to user 'mioaccount'@'localhost' for table 'jos_xcal' SQL=CREATE TABLE `testaggio`.`jos_xcal` ( `id` INT( 11 ) NOT NULL AUTO_INCREMENT , `title` VARCHAR( 255 ) NOT NULL , `alias` VARCHAR( 255 ) NOT NULL , `catid` INT( 11 ) NOT NULL DEFAULT '0' , `params` TEXT NOT NULL , `published` INT( 1 ) NOT NULL DEFAULT '1' , `image` TEXT NOT NULL , `file` TEXT NOT NULL , `dataini` DATE NOT NULL , `datafin` DATE NOT NULL , `luogo` TEXT NOT NULL , `coord` TEXT NOT NULL , `desc` TEXT NOT NULL , `user` TEXT NOT NULL , PRIMARY KEY ( `id` ) ) ENGINE=MyISAM AUTO_INCREMENT=0 DEFAULT CHARSET=utf8;
SQL =
CREATE TABLE `testaggio`.`jos_xcal` (
`id` INT( 11 ) NOT NULL AUTO_INCREMENT ,
`title` VARCHAR( 255 ) NOT NULL ,
`alias` VARCHAR( 255 ) NOT NULL ,
`catid` INT( 11 ) NOT NULL DEFAULT '0'  ,
`params` TEXT NOT NULL ,
`published` INT( 1 ) NOT NULL DEFAULT '1' ,
`image` TEXT NOT NULL ,
`file` TEXT NOT NULL ,
`dataini` DATE NOT NULL ,
`datafin` DATE NOT NULL ,
`luogo` TEXT NOT NULL ,
`coord` TEXT NOT NULL ,
`desc` TEXT NOT NULL ,
`user` TEXT NOT NULL ,
PRIMARY KEY ( `id` )
) ENGINE=MyISAM AUTO_INCREMENT=0 DEFAULT CHARSET=utf8;
il sito di prova è ospitato su joomlahostfree, attendo notizie

Offline jonxduo

  • Appassionato
  • ***
  • Post: 430
    • Mostra profilo
Re:componente per gestire eventi
« Risposta #33 il: 04 Mag 2011, 21:41:05 »
sono un imbecille... non ho sostituito la query di prova :'( lo sistemo in un attimo... non appena avrò a disposizione un software ftp lo ricarico con lo stesso link... ti avviso qui appena fatto...

Offline jonxduo

  • Appassionato
  • ***
  • Post: 430
    • Mostra profilo
Re:componente per gestire eventi
« Risposta #34 il: 04 Mag 2011, 21:54:41 »
uffaaaaaaaaa non sono a casa.. come arrivo... vedo di risolvere :( pensavo fosse + semplice
« Ultima modifica: 04 Mag 2011, 22:06:48 da jonxduo »

Offline jonxduo

  • Appassionato
  • ***
  • Post: 430
    • Mostra profilo
TUTTO A POSTO
« Risposta #35 il: 05 Mag 2011, 09:06:10 »
ora allo stesso link dovreste trovare il pacchetto corretto e funzionante... fatemi sapere se si installa ok?

Offline fsxmission

  • Esploratore
  • **
  • Post: 83
    • Mostra profilo
Re:componente per gestire eventi
« Risposta #36 il: 05 Mag 2011, 10:15:24 »
l'installazione ora funzione ed ho avuto modo di fare delle prove.
Riporto qui il risultato del test in modo che se altri utenti lo proveranno sapranno già della segnalazione e potranno crearne di nuove.

1. quando si inseriscono i campi nel componente, pare che non salvi nulla, infatti se si esce e si entra alcuni campi sono vuoti. Se invece si fà salva e chiudi, lo salva e lo metta nella lista, ma se accedi di nuovo all'evento i campi sono di nuovi vuoti.

2 Nel componente ci sono queste voci che andrebbero cambiate perchè non si capiscono molto:


3 l'agenda personale dell'utente funziona, ma sarebbe possibile inserire anche l'ra dell'evento ?

4 il modulo calendario visualizza l'evento Milano dal 02 al 25 maggio, ma non visualizza gli altri eventi inseriti, forse perchè non vengono salvati (vedi voce1)

5. il componente Vista eventi visualizza solo l'evento da te scritto

6. Scaricare l'allegato, cosa dovrebbe fare ? perchè a me va all'inizio della pagina

7. è possibile inserire il campo Iscriviti all'evento ? perchè così non si capisce tanto

8. è possibile avere la scelta di disabilitare la condivisione con twitter e facebook ?

9. non so se è cambiate la versione rispetto a prima, ma io vedo un'altra cosa rispetto alla foto di sopra (non c'è calendario e seppure inserite le coordiante non compare il campo)

Spero ti sia d'aiuto, ciao

« Ultima modifica: 05 Mag 2011, 10:16:58 da fsxmission »

Offline jonxduo

  • Appassionato
  • ***
  • Post: 430
    • Mostra profilo
Re:componente per gestire eventi
« Risposta #37 il: 05 Mag 2011, 10:53:12 »
no scusami... ho toppato ho fatto confusione... nel rigenerare il pacchetto di installazione ho inserito la parte amministrativa della versione 0.1.3, che poi non è uscita... comunque faccio qualche modifica che mi hai suggerito e lo rinvio.

Offline jonxduo

  • Appassionato
  • ***
  • Post: 430
    • Mostra profilo
Re:componente per gestire eventi
« Risposta #38 il: 05 Mag 2011, 11:38:17 »
allora:

- ristabilita la parte amministrativa della 0.2
- aggiunta l'ora
- aggiunta la possibilità di scegliere se mostrare o no il link share
- aggiunta la possibilità di scegliere se mostrare o no l'iscrizione all'evento

il link "scarica allegato" serve per scaricare il file allegato (ad esempio locandina o programma dell'evento) ma in quel caso ti riportava ad inizio pagina perchè avevo inserito solo '#' nel href... ora è sistemato...

la grafica verrà migliorata nei giorni seguenti...

ora dovresti procedere così:
1. disinstalla la versione installata
2. installa la nuova

con le prox release farò si che non ci sia bisogno di disinstallare nulla... in questo modo gli eventi che avrete già inserito rimarranno salvati... vi dirò poi come fare :)

Offline fsxmission

  • Esploratore
  • **
  • Post: 83
    • Mostra profilo
Re:componente per gestire eventi
« Risposta #39 il: 05 Mag 2011, 12:16:29 »
caspita jonxduo nemmeno il mio sistemista aziendale riesce a lavorare così in fretta  ;D

unica domanda, scarico sempre quel file elencato in mp ?

 



Web Design Bolzano Kreatif